Spaces:
Sleeping
Sleeping
Ryan
commited on
Commit
·
ded0059
1
Parent(s):
e394ef4
update
Browse files
visualization/bow_visualizer.py
CHANGED
@@ -196,6 +196,16 @@ def process_and_visualize_analysis(analysis_results):
|
|
196 |
topic_components = process_and_visualize_topic_analysis(
|
197 |
{"analyses": {prompt: {"topic_modeling": analyses["topic_modeling"]}}})
|
198 |
components.extend(topic_components)
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
199 |
|
200 |
if not components:
|
201 |
components.append(gr.Markdown("No visualization components could be created from the analysis results."))
|
|
|
196 |
topic_components = process_and_visualize_topic_analysis(
|
197 |
{"analyses": {prompt: {"topic_modeling": analyses["topic_modeling"]}}})
|
198 |
components.extend(topic_components)
|
199 |
+
|
200 |
+
# Check for Bias Detection analysis
|
201 |
+
if "bias_detection" in analyses:
|
202 |
+
print("Processing Bias Detection visualization")
|
203 |
+
# First, add the import at the top of the file
|
204 |
+
from visualization.bias_visualizer import process_and_visualize_bias_analysis
|
205 |
+
# Use the dedicated bias visualization function
|
206 |
+
bias_components = process_and_visualize_bias_analysis(
|
207 |
+
{"analyses": {prompt: {"bias_detection": analyses["bias_detection"]}}})
|
208 |
+
components.extend(bias_components)
|
209 |
|
210 |
if not components:
|
211 |
components.append(gr.Markdown("No visualization components could be created from the analysis results."))
|